学好软件项目管理需要综合运用多种方法,以下是一些建议:
阅读相关书籍
阅读权威的书籍,如《软件项目管理:原则、技术与工具》和《软件项目管理指南》,这些书籍可以帮助你了解软件项目管理的基本原则、技术和工具。
参加培训课程
报名参加专门的软件项目管理课程,这些课程通常涵盖管理软件项目的实用技能。
加入相关社区或网络组织
加入软件项目管理的社区或网络组织,与其他人交流经验、讨论问题、学习新技能。
实践
找一些小型软件项目,自己负责管理,通过实际操作提升项目管理技能。
理解核心概念和基本流程
掌握软件项目管理的基本流程,包括需求分析、设计、编码、测试和维护等步骤。
掌握相关技能和工具
学习沟通技巧、团队协作、风险管理、时间管理等技能,并熟悉项目管理软件、版本控制系统、测试工具等。
参与实践以提升技能
通过参与实际项目,积累软件开发和项目管理的经验,学习如何进行项目规划、风险管理、质量控制等项目管理的知识。
持续学习并跟上行业发展
软件项目管理是一个不断发展的领域,需要持续学习最新的管理方法和技术。
制定进度管理
按照规划进度管理、定义活动、排列活动顺序、估算活动持续时间、制定进度计划、控制进度的步骤,有效做好软件项目进度管理。
做好范围管理
明确项目目标和需求,制定详细的项目范围说明书,创建工作分解结构(WBS),并设置范围控制机制。
选择合适的管理工具
根据企业的关注点,选择能提供直接解决方案的软件,并确保软件供应商提供专业的实施团队和售后服务。
通过以上步骤,你可以系统地学习和掌握软件项目管理,并在实际工作中不断提升自己的专业能力。